Broad-Band High-Sensitivity ZnO Colloidal Quantum Dots/Self-Assembled Au Nanoantennas Heterostructures Photodetectors

Abstract: Tunable plasmonic resonance induced by the collective oscillation of the electrons on metallic nanostructures can excellently enhance the light response of ZnO films, which provides an effective way to break through the limitation of the performance of ZnO photodetectors. Here, broad-band high-performance ZnO/Au heterostructures photodetectors with various morphologies of self-assembled Au nanoantennas are fabricated via a facile approach under the spin-coated ZnO colloidal quantum dots films. “…In specific, the photocurrent of bare GaN, Ag, and Au reached up to 3.56 × 10 –4 , 9.97 × 10 –4 , and 1.61 × 10 –3 A, respectively, at 0.1 V and 10.36 mW mm −2 . The integration of Ag and Au NPs on the bare GaN photodetector demonstrated a strong contribution toward photocurrent enhancement due to the LSPR effect [ 29 , 42 ]. At the same time, it was also observed that the Au NPs induced much larger photocurrent as compared to the Ag NPs, which suggests the morphological and elemental dependence of LSPR in the photocurrent enhancement.…”

“…The photoresponse of the ZnO QD-based photodetectors can also be increased with the aid of localized surface plasmon resonance (LSPR). [160][161][162] In this technique, novel metal nanoparticles are fabricated over the sensing material. In such a case, a nearsurface electric eld is formed due to the collective oscillation of electrons on the surface nanoparticles, which ultimately increases the absorption of light.…”

“…Hybrid Architecture Photodetectors Fabrication : ZnO colloidal quantum dots (CQDs) were initially synthesized by the solvothermal method, and spin‐coated on glass substrates. Briefly, 1.29 g of potassium hydroxide (KOH, 85%, Aladdin, CAS: 1310‐58‐3) was dissolved into 23 mL of methanol, and then gradually dropped into 126 mL zinc acetate (2.94 g, Zn(CH 3 COO) 2 , 99.99%, Aladdin, CAS: 5970‐45‐6) methanol solution (CAS: 67‐56‐1).…”
